20.07.202606:14:16UTC+00TAIEX Reverses Morning Gains, Ends at 2-Month Low

The TAIEX, Taiwan’s benchmark stock index, fell 222 points, or 0.5%, to 42,450 on Monday, erasing its early gains and extending the previous session’s losses. The index hovered at its lowest level since May 22, mirroring Friday’s decline on Wall Street amid a renewed selloff in technology shares.

Sentiment was further pressured by rising oil prices following US strikes on Iran, which heightened inflation concerns and strengthened expectations of additional interest rate hikes. Losses were led primarily by electronic technology, financial, and traditional process industries.

The electronic technology sector slipped 0.6%, following a steep 7.5% plunge in the prior session. Notable decliners included Nan Ya Plastics (-6.3%), CTBC Financial (-1.0%), MediaTek (-0.9%), and Fubon Financial (-0.5%).

In contrast, TSMC—the world’s largest contract chipmaker and a heavyweight that accounts for more than 40% of the market’s total value—rose 1.3%. The stock staged a strong rebound after a 7.3% slide in the previous session, supported by the company’s expectations of robust demand for AI chips.
